When you split your time between Lorain and a second home, the pharmacy network becomes one of the most important features of your Part D plan. Many plans offer national pharmacy chains that allow you to pick up your prescriptions at the same cost in Florida or Arizona as you would at your local pharmacy near University Hospitals Elyria.
It is essential to verify that your preferred retail locations are considered 'preferred' in your plan’s network to keep your out-of-pocket costs predictable. We focus on options that provide flexibility for those who are frequently on the move.

For many Lorain snowbirds, mail-order pharmacy services provide the ultimate convenience. Most Part D plans allow you to have a 90-day supply of your maintenance medications shipped directly to your door, whether that door is in Lorain or your winter residence.
